Senior Consultant -Fleet Safety

Are you looking toleverageyour fleet safety consulting skills to partner with clients to prevent workplace injuries and illnesses? If so,Marsh Riskis looking for the right personto jointheFleet Safety team within our Workforce Strategies practice inMorristownNJ or Philadelphia PAduring the first quarter of 2026. This is a hybrid role that requires three days in office or client visits. Please note: this role does require travel of approximately60%-70% (approx 3-4 days/week; 3 weeks/month).

Role Focus

Deliver impactful consulting interventions thatleveragefleet safety insights to assess, control, and prevent workplace health and safety risks, enabling clients to implement sustainable programs that reduce injuries, illnesses, and operational losses.

Requirements for Success

To be successful in this role you will need to effectively manage the following activities:

  • Conduct Fleet Safety Audits and Risk Evaluations: design and implement comprehensive fleet safety audits and hazard assessments across diverse client sites,identifyingcompliance gaps (FMSCA/DOT) and prioritizing corrective actions.

  • Analyze Incident Data and Recommend Targeted Interventions: Analyze client losses, near miss, and incident data toidentifytrends and root causes, propose targeted, data-driven interventions that clients adopt to reduce risk and total cost of risk, partner with client to implement recommendations over an agreed timeline.

  • Support Intervention Delivery: Collaborate with clients to develop and implement written safety programs, job hazard analyses, and emergency response plans. Additionally, influence clients to implement prioritized corrective actions within agreed timelines, resulting in measurable improvements in safety metrics (e.g., frequency of safety inspections rates, on-time completion of investigation and remediation activitiesetc.).

  • Design and Deliver Training and Coaching to Enable Client Teams: develop and deliver engaging safety training programs for client managers, supervisors, and frontline employees, coach client leadership on safety accountability, communication, and culture-building strategies that foster positive safety climates.

  • Provide Regulatory and Technical Support to Facilitate Compliance:monitorregulatory changes and advise clients on impacts and implementation strategies, support clients during inspections, third-party audits, and customer assessments by preparing clear, actionable reports and recommendations.

  • Manage Consulting Projects and Client Relationships to Drive Value: scope, plan, and execute multiple consulting projects on time and within budget,maintaininghigh-quality deliverables,buildingand sustaining strong client relationships andidentifyingopportunities to expand services and add value.

  • Collaborate Across Disciplines to Deliver Integrated Solutions: work effectively with Marsh multidisciplinary teams (e.g.Health & Safety, Ergonomics, Claims,etc.) to develop and implement comprehensive safety solutions, ensure integrated interventions align with client businessobjectivesand operational realities, enhancing adoption and sustainability.

Baseline Knowledge Requirements

The minimal knowledge requirements for this role include:

  • Bachelor’s degree in safety, transportation,logistics, or relatedfield(preferred).

  • Minimum of 5 years of experience in Fleet Safety management andFederal Motor Carrier Safety Regulations(FMCSA)Regulatory Compliance.

  • In-depth knowledge of FMCSA, Department of Transportation (DOT) regulations, and other similar federal and state regulations.

  • Familiarity with advanced fleet safety technologies such as but not limited to ADAS, collision mitigation systems, telematics, event-based cameras, AI-based technologies,etc.

  • Familiarity with OSHA regulations relevant to fleet operations and maintenance facilities.

  • Experience with fleet safety program development, implementation, and auditing.

  • Proficiencyin data analysis and use of fleet management software, telematics, and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Teams).

  • Strong understanding of driver management, vehicle maintenance, and safety technology optimization.
